TICKET: PairCore vault locked — GC pause tuning blocked

New folks: the MatchGrid config vault auto-locked after the long GC-pause incident on the Westhollow cluster. Tuning params for pause thresholds live inside. Don't retry the old unlock flow; it's retired. Unlock the vault with the recovery phrase below.

strongbox words: gilmir-briion-oliok-eliion

A: The Ospreycache layer served expired pricing entries for roughly four hours because the invalidation worker silently dropped messages after a queue rename. The fix shipped in the Quillhaven release, but the failure mode can return if the worker restarts mid-rename. If you see stale reads persisting past TTL, flush the cache ring via the emergency console rather than restarting nodes. The console will prompt you for the recovery passphrase shown immediately below.

vault phrase of tagag-yadup = ralys-caseth-novys-istael

- [ ] Verify cold-start behavior of the Lanternfold signing handlers before the ceremony window opens. The Quorumgate functions scale to zero overnight, and the first invocation can take up to nine seconds, which previously caused the HSM session to time out mid-attestation. Priya from the Velstrom platform team will pre-warm both handlers fifteen minutes prior. Once warm invocations are confirmed in the dashboard, unlock the ceremony vault using the passphrase below.

vault phrase of yawep-kawif = ralael-fenwyn-julael

# InkLedger Environments

InkLedger, our PDF invoice renderer, runs in three environments: dev, staging, and production. Each environment has its own font cache, template bucket, and render queue. New team members should verify staging parity before promoting any template change. Please read each setting carefully before editing anything. The staging environment currently uses the following configuration values.

deployment values, yadup-tajof:
oliath:
  log_level: debug
  metrics_host: metrics.oliath.zemvarlabs.internal
  pool_size: 4